ADHD Private Assessment

A personal assessment of your adhd can provide you with the information you need in order to manage your ADHD. A thorough diagnosis by a certified specialist could alter your life and allow you to flourish in work, home and relationships.

The NHS offers a free diagnosis, but the waiting list is lengthy. Many people choose to consult a private doctor for an assessment and treatment plan.

What to Expect

If you are concerned that you or someone in your family might have ADHD and you suspect that they may, a clear diagnosis is crucial. The best method to obtain this is through an assessment in private with a professional who has expertise in diagnosing ADHD in adults. The process can last up to three hours, so be prepared to devote some time to it. During the screening, you will be asked about your family history as well as your personal health. You will be asked questions about your family, home or work environment as well as any symptoms that you may be experiencing.

You will be required to complete a symptom checklist as well as be asked how long you have been experiencing these symptoms and what impact they have on your life. You will also be asked if you are having issues at school or work, as well as how often you feel agitated, disorganized, or emotional dysregulation. Your psychiatrist will review your medical history, along with the results of the symptoms checklist. This is to make sure that you don't suffer from a condition that may cause the same problems as ADHD or anxiety, for example or depression.

A private assessment is more thorough than one offered by the NHS one. It may include talking to someone who knew you as a child such as your sibling or parent to get information on any childhood ADHD symptoms that you might be suffering from. You may be asked to fill out questionnaires sent to you in advance of your appointment. If you have school reports they can also look over the reports.

Insurance

The cost of an adhd private assessment can be quite expensive, however, if you have health insurance or have other funding sources it is possible that the test will be covered by your insurance. This depends on your specific policy, therefore it is essential to check with the provider of your health insurance policy and find out what the requirements are for obtaining an ADHD assessment.

Most insurance companies will cover an evaluation of ADHD in the event that it falls within mental health benefits. Many insurance companies have strict guidelines about what treatments they will cover. They may only pay for an assessment if it's considered to be "serious". It can be difficult for those with a less severe case of the disorder, even though they have a valid diagnosis to get coverage.

It could take an extended time to convince your insurance company to cover an adhd private assessment but it's well worth pushing through the red-tape. The most important thing is to keep accurate records of your interactions with the insurance company and any documents you provide to prove your claim is valid. Be sure to keep the names and numbers of the people you speak to, and the dates of each conversation. It is also beneficial to request from your doctor an official medical necessity letter which confirms the child's need for treatment which will aid in fighting the insurance company.

If your insurance does cover an adhd private adhd assessment doncaster assessment, it is likely that they will also cover the cost of any medication that may be prescribed as a result of the diagnosis. This could be a significant savings, especially when your child is diagnosed with mild to moderate ADHD and has been experiencing difficulties at school.

We recently looked over the conditions and terms of four major UK private health insurance providers, Axa PPP, Aviva, Bupa and Vitality Health to determine which one would pay for an ADHD assessment. Unfortunately only one of them, Bupa, will cover the cost of an ADHD assessment.

Getting a Diagnosis

It is crucial that someone undergo an exhaustive test and assessment procedure when seeking a diagnosis of ADHD. It is also important to find a certified expert who is proficient in ADHD tests and diagnosis. Selecting the right specialist may appear daunting initially, but it is possible to remove some of the uncertainty out of the process by getting suggestions from relatives and friends members, or looking on the internet for professionals with the proper qualifications.

It is recommended to first talk to your GP to let them know that you or your child could be suffering from ADHD. Your GP must take this matter seriously and refer you to an ADHD specialist.

Once you're directed to an ADHD specialist for the first time, the initial ADHD assessment should take around two hours. In this time, your healthcare professional will discuss your symptoms in detail, including those that are not readily evident. They will also look at how they impact your life and wellbeing, and they'll suggest the best treatment plan for you.

Before your appointment, you'll typically be asked to fill out several questionnaires. These questionnaires are based upon symptoms that are common to ADHD and can aid the doctor in determining whether you suffer from ADHD. After you've completed these tests, your doctor will then conduct a physical exam and take notes as well as conduct a psychological evaluation.

You will receive a report and recommendations after the assessment. Your specialist will explain the findings and may prescribe medications or suggest alternative treatments.
